fix: refine condition for job execution based on Docker Lint workflow results

This commit is contained in:
GitHub Actions
2026-02-08 03:36:52 +00:00
parent a680de1a57
commit ac030cc54e

View File

@@ -51,7 +51,7 @@ env:
jobs:
build-and-push:
if: ${{ github.event_name != 'workflow_run' || github.event.workflow_run.conclusion == 'success' }}
if: ${{ github.event_name != 'workflow_run' || (github.event.workflow_run.conclusion == 'success' && github.event.workflow_run.name == 'Docker Lint' && github.event.workflow_run.path == '.github/workflows/docker-lint.yml') }}
env:
HAS_DOCKERHUB_TOKEN: ${{ secrets.DOCKERHUB_TOKEN != '' }}
runs-on: ubuntu-latest